Yeah…

Oct-31-2008 By tyralyn

So a few weeks ago, I got this wild hare brain idea to teach myself to knit. I went and got a set of standard needles, got a book (Knitting for Dummies) and sat down and gave it a shot. Much to my chagrin, I failed miserably. I tried and tried and just couldn’t grasp it, not even the basics. I grasped crochet super easily, so I figured I’d be able to grasp knit just as easily.

I got frustrated and put it aside and said the hell with it. Tonight, I grabbed my skein of yarn, figuring I’d give it one more shot. Lo and behold, I actually figured out what the hell I was doing! I managed to cast on and knit the first row. At that point, I decided not to try to push my luck and put it away for the night. ;) I think I finally grasped the basics of knitting.

I won’t be making any big projects any time soon, but I will work at it more. For now, it’s eggs and dragons.
